Announcing FIRE Student Network’s 2019 Summer Conference

FIRE is thrilled to announce the 12th annual FIRE Student Network Summer Conference will take place July 19–21 in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

FIRE’s yearly conference is a weekend-long, intensive gathering designed to teach students about their rights and to provide them the necessary tools to assert and defend them on campus. Our conference brings together college students from around the country and across the ideological spectrum who share a passion for free speech and due process.

In addition to our keynote speakers, who will be announced shortly, the 2019 FSN conference will feature dynamic and thought-provoking workshops led by FIRE staff. Working directly with attendees, FIRE staffers will educate students about the First Amendment, and provide practical lessons about how to successfully stand up for their free speech rights on campus.

The event is free to attend and open to current students at U.S. colleges and universities, including graduate students and incoming freshmen. Housing and meals will be provided, and a travel reimbursement for up to $300 per student will be available to help students travel to and from Philadelphia.
